New report anticipates 28% compound annual growth for global zero net energy

Published by Business Wire: A new report from Navigant Research, the global zero net energy (ZNE) is anticipated to rise at a compound annual growth rate of 28% in the next decade. The nascent trend is gaining popularity among policymakers and in new construction and multifamily buildings where efficiency in building planning and economies of scale make it a cost-effective option for improving building efficiencies. Europe is expected to lead regional markets due to its ambitious regulations around near-ZNE buildings.
